STEP 1

Intra Oral Scanning
1. Use wax rims and dentures to determine the occlusal relationship.
2. Capture soft tissue and gingival scan body information.
STEP 2

Installing the Scan body
Attach the scan body to the multiunit using the compatible 1.4mm or 1.8mm screw.
STEP 3

Measurement
Use the software to capture the relative position of the scan body.
STEP 4

Export STL File
Export an STL file that includes the scan body with accurate relative positioning.
STEP 5

Bridge Design
Use CAD software to match the scan body position and complete the design and manufacturing of the denture.
STEP 6

Final Restoration
Complete the denture placement and final restoration.
Product Specification
| Input Voltage | 15 V / 1.5 A |
| Battery Capacity | 2500 mA |
| Measuring Space | 90 × 90 × 50 mm |
| Measuring Distance | 260 mm |
| Measuring Time | 20 s Half-Arch Impression |
| Number of Measurement Points | 2 to 8 |
| Angle Measurement Accuracy | 1.0° |
| Position Measurement Accuracy | 20–30 μm |
| Weight | 1.3 kg (Bracket Not Included) |
| Product Size | 178.9 × 174.3 × 75 mm (Bracket Not Included) |
